Building foundation repair in Ramsey County, MN, involves assessing the condition of the existing structure and implementing appropriate solutions to restore stability. The scope and complexity of foundation repairs can vary based on the extent of damage and the type of foundation. Understanding typical project components can help homeowners and property owners compare options and plan accordingly.

  • Materials used often include concrete, steel piers, helical piles, or mudjacking, depending on the repair method selected.
  • The size and scope of foundation repair projects can range from minor crack stabilization to extensive underpinning of entire structures.
  • Labor complexity varies with the type of repair, foundation design, and accessibility of the affected areas.
  • Permitting requirements may be necessary for significant structural work, especially if it involves excavation or load-bearing modifications.
  • Additional services may include drainage improvements, waterproofing, or soil stabilization to support foundation integrity.
